I am getting some things done in spite of my efforts. Got the dizzy converted to electronic ignition, new plug wires made up, new cap & rotor and a set of Autolite 45's installed.
The first pic is my home brew air cleaner made up out of Pull and Save pieces. Used exh pipe reducers and hose clamps to feed the snorkels

For wire looms I took some angle I have and made up a piece for each side. Welded them right to the valve cover. I had to feed the wire thru before assembling the dizzy end and I screwed up #7. Doesn't pass resistance check. So I have to get some more ends and redo it
